[Ltrace-devel] Current upstream version error on ppc64

Thierry@vnet thierry at linux.vnet.ibm.com
Thu Mar 13 23:13:30 UTC 2014


Hello,

I found that compiling on ppc64 or x86 the wchar.c I always get an
Assertion during execution
$ uname -a
Linux w520h 3.5.0-46-generic #70~precise1-Ubuntu SMP Thu Jan 9 23:55:12
UTC 2014 x86_64 x86_64 x86_64 GNU/Linux
$ ./W
W: W.c:54: main: Assertion `!!i' failed.
Aborted (core dumped)

> uname -a
ppc64 #1 SMP Fri Jun 14 00:05:37 CDT 2013 ppc64 ppc64 ppc64 GNU/Linux
testsuite> ./W
W: W.c:54: main: Assertion `!!i' failed.
Aborted
Regards

On 03/13/14 22:26, Thierry at vnet wrote:
> Hello,
> Trying to figure why I get issues on ppc64le, I clone last tree.
> While running tests, I get 2 kind of errors
>
> 1) Running ./ltrace.minor/demangle.exp ...
> FAIL: Bad compiler!
> compile failed for ltrace test, default_target_compile: Can't find g++.
> Testcase compile failed, so all tests in this file will automatically
> fail.
> FAIL: test case execution failed
> exec sh -c {export
> LD_LIBRARY_PATH=/local/tfauck/suze/ltrace/testsuite/ltrace.minor; 
> /local/tfauck/suze/ltrace/testsuite/../ltrace -C -o
> /local/tfauck/suze/ltrace/testsuite/ltrace.minor/demangle.ltrace
> /local/tfauck/suze/ltrace/testsuite/ltrace.minor/demangle
> ;exit}/local/tfauck/suze/ltrace/testsuite/../ltrace: invalid option -- 'C'
> Try `/local/tfauck/suze/ltrace/testsuite/../ltrace --help' for more
> information.
>     while executing
>
> Is it a new option or a typo ( -c) ?
>
> 2) Running ./ltrace.minor/wchar.exp ...
> FAIL: test case execution failed
> exec env
> LD_LIBRARY_PATH=/local/tfauck/suze/ltrace/testsuite/ltrace.minor
> /local/tfauck/suze/ltrace/testsuite/../ltrace -o
> /tmp/lt-yYokpy7WFJ.ltrace -F ./../etc/ --
> /tmp/exe-sFgF2PjwUzexe-sFgF2PjwUz: /tmp/lt-IThRQ9t0uU.c:55: main:
> Assertion `!!i' failed.
>     while executing
> "exec env
> LD_LIBRARY_PATH=/local/tfauck/suze/ltrace/testsuite/ltrace.minor
> /local/tfauck/suze/ltrace/testsuite/../ltrace -o
> /tmp/lt-yYokpy7WFJ.ltrace -..."
>     ("eval" body line 1)
>     invoked from within
> "eval $command"FAIL: ^fprintf\(.*, "something %ls\\n", "??????-????"\)
> appears in /tmp/lt-yYokpy7WFJ.ltrace 0 times, expected == 1
> FAIL: ^fputwc\('??', .*\).*= '??' appears in /tmp/lt-yYokpy7WFJ.ltrace
> 0 times, expected == 1
> FAIL: ^putwc\('??', .*\).*= '??' appears in /tmp/lt-yYokpy7WFJ.ltrace
> 0 times, expected == 1
> ...
>
> Few days ago I got it running - any guess where to look for it ?
> Thanks
> -- 
> Thierry on vnet.ibm


-- 
Thierry on vnet.ibm

-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.alioth.debian.org/pipermail/ltrace-devel/attachments/20140314/4a781881/attachment.html>


More information about the Ltrace-devel mailing list